Maintaining your air conditioner.

1

.

^WARNING

Electrical Shock and Personal

Injury Hazard

Set System Control to the “Unit

Off" position. Unplug power

supply cord or disconnect power
supply at the fuse or circuit

breaker box before cleaning and
maintaining your air conditioner.

■ Carefully handle air conditioner.

Metal fins on the front and rear
coils have sharp edges.

■ Cover motor, electrical control

box and compressor electrical

terminals to prevent water or

other liquids from getting into

these areas when cleaning and

maintaining air conditioner.

Do Not drink any water that

collects within air conditioner.

This water is not sanitary.

Do Not use cleaning fluids,

solvents, abrasive cleaners, or
strong detergents. Such use may

damage air conditioner parts.

More than one person is required

to lift the air conditioner because

of its weight and size.

Failure to follow these instmctions
may result in personal injury or

damage to the air conditioner.

Annual maintenance of your air
conditioner is needed to keep your air
conditioner operating at top
performance.
Your local dealer can recommend a
service company to complete the
needed checks and maintenance. Or if
you are familiar with electrical
appliances, you can do the cleaning and
maintenance. Maintenance steps are
listed below. The expense of an annual
maintenance is the customer's
responsibility.

The key components to check include;

■ Coils and condensate water

passages - inspect and clean.

■ Fan - inspect.
■ Fan motor - inspect and oil.

The compressor is sealed and never
needs oiling.

Set System Control to the "Unit
Off" position. Discormect power
supply cord from electrical outlet.

2.

Remove air conditioner from

window.

3.

Press dowm on the top edge of front

panel until it releases from the
cabinet. Pull front panel toward
you. Lift up and away from bottom
spring clips.

Remove 6 Phillips-head screws
that attach curtains to cabinet.(A)

5.

Remove slotted-hex head

screws from top channel (B) and
sides (C) of cabinet.

6. Hold the cabinet on both sides and

carefully lift cabinet off of air
conditioner.

7.

Wrap the motor, electrical control

box and compressor terminal box in
plastic film to make sure no water
or other liquid can get inside.
Water or other liquids could
damage insulation and cause
serious mechanical problems.

8. Carefully clean and hose out the

base, coils and condensate pans.
The areas listed may need to be

cleaned more frequently especially
if you notice an odor coming from
the air conditioner.

9. Remove plastic film from motor and

electrical parts.

Model and
serial number
label

10

.

Oil the fan motor as instructed on

the motor. Remove the oil hole
plug at each end of the motor to
add oil. An easy-to-use oil capsule

is available from local service
centers or you can use SAE #20
nondetergent oil. Replace plugs
into each end of the motor.

11.

Reinstall cabinet over air

conditioning unit using all the
slotted-hex head screws.

12

.

Reinstall the slide curtains using

the Phillips-head screws.

13.

Replace the front panel.

Wait 24 hours before starting the air
conditioner again. This will give time
for all areas to dry completely.

Maintenance Steps for

Model X18004V0:

1. Set System Control to the "Unit

Off" position. Disconnect power
supply cord from electrical outlet.

2.

Press down on the top edge of front

panel until it releases from the
cabinet. Pull front panel toward
you. Lift up and away from bottom
spring clips.

3.

PuU control knobs straight off.

Remove control panel.

4.

Remove the green grounding wire

screw located at the bottom left
side under the control panel. Save
this screw to reattach wire.

Pull out wire handle at bottom and
slide air conditioner unit out of

cabinet.
